Transaction f668633fc43b0c8ec216b0cff50a3f2c507f32da83bfc9a77234f6c5e763cf61
1 Input
1 Output
-
f668633fc43b0c8ec216b0cff50a3f2c507f32da83bfc9a77234f6c5e763cf61:0
- value
- 499369
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c1e18d20318d69c14a713aaa41bd23811f25e71
- address
- bc1q0s0p35srrrtfc998zw42gx7j8qglyhn3fterth